Browsing the Costs of Getting a Driving License in the Czech Republic
If you're preparing to live, work, or research study in the Czech Republic, acquiring a local driving license is often necessary for individual mobility and convenience. Understanding the costs of obtaining a driving license can help you prepare both financially and logistically. Here's an overview of what you can expect when pursuing your driving license in the Czech Republic.
Kinds Of Licenses Available
In the Czech Republic, the most common driving license categories include:
Category B: For passenger vehicles (as much as 3.5 loads and 8 travelers).
Classification A: For motorcycles.
Category C/D: For trucks and buses.
Each classification has special requirements and costs based on training hours, theory classes, and test costs.
Elements of the Cost Breakdown
When getting a driving license in the Czech Republic, the general cost can be divided into the following categories:
1. Driving School Fees
Driving schools (autoškoly) are a vital part of obtaining your license. führerschein in cz machen offer obligatory theoretical and useful training. For a standard Category B license, expect costs to variety between CZK 10,000 and CZK 15,000 (roughly EUR400-- EUR600).
This rate usually consists of:
Theory lessons covering traffic laws and guidelines.
Practical driving lessons (minimum of 28 hours required for Category B).
Study materials and access to mock tests.
The price differs depending on the quality of the driving school, the area, and often the instructor's experience.
2. Theory and Practical Exam Fees
Once you've finished your driving school training, you'll require to sit for both theoretical and useful examinations. These tests are handled by the municipal authorities, however driving schools usually organize the logistics.
Theory Exam Fee: Around CZK 700 (EUR30) for the written part, which evaluates your understanding of traffic rules, road indications, and security.
Practical Exam Fee: About CZK 400-- 700 (EUR15-- EUR30). This can vary depending on your area.
If you fail any of the tests, you'll need to pay an extra fee for each retake.
3. Health Certificate
Before enrolling in a driving school, you need a medical certificate to validate that you're fit to drive. This is usually provided by your basic practitioner and costs around CZK 500-- CZK 1,000 (EUR20-- EUR40).
4. Extra Practice Lessons
If you're not confident after the needed variety of lessons or fail the practical test, extra driving lessons may be needed. These typically cost CZK 400-- 800 (EUR15-- EUR30) per hour, depending upon the school and instructor.
5. Administrative Fees
As soon as you've passed both exams, you'll need to pay a little administrative fee for the issuance of your new driving license. This fee is roughly CZK 200 (EUR8).
Optional Costs
In some cases, candidates may face additional, optional expenditures:
Language Assistance: If you're not proficient in Czech, you might require translation services during theory lessons or examinations. Some schools offer multilingual trainers or materials at an extra cost.
Fast-Track Courses: If you're in a rush, particular driving schools use accelerated programs at a premium, which can cost CZK 15,000-- CZK 20,000 (EUR600-- EUR800).

For Foreign Drivers in the Czech Republic
If you already hold a legitimate driving license from your home country, you might not need to go through the whole process. Depending upon your citizenship and license agreement between your nation and the Czech Republic, you might only require to exchange your license at a local workplace. This process usually incurs a little administrative fee (around CZK 200-- CZK 500).
Conclusion
The overall expense of acquiring a driving license in the Czech Republic for a typical motorist can range from CZK 12,000 to CZK 18,000 (EUR480-- EUR720) or more, depending on private scenarios.
